Lime and Poppyseed Muffins (I used Lemon instead though!)
Makes 12
175ml sunflower oil
225 g plain flour
1 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t (I left this out as don't add salt to food Dylan is eating)
225g caster sugar
1 large egg
1 large egg white
150 ml milk
1 tbsp lime juice (I used doubleish as I ;like it zingy)
1 tbsp grated lime rind
2 tsp poppy seeds
Sift flour, Baking Powder & salt into a bowl. Add caster sugar and mix.
In another bowl, whisk egg, egg white, oil and milk. Then add lime juice and rind - stir in.
Add wet mix to dry and add poppy seeds and gently stir to combine but leave it lumpy.
Divide between 12 muffin cases.
Cook at 190 degrees for about 25 mins.
